BACKGROUND

Once it became apparent that the main transforming fighters for the Robotech Expeditionary Force (REF) was to be the VAF-6 "Alpha" and the VBF-9 "Beta" fighters, veteran pilots from the older Robotech Defense Forces (RDF) expressed their dissatisfaction.  They felt that with the proper upgrades the older VF-1 series of veritech fighters, could prove to be the match of either of the newer designs.  This opinion was no doubt influenced by the fact that this pilots had supreme confidence in the older designs because they had successfully defended the Earth during the First Robotech War with the VF-1.   However, in an effort to placate these veterans, which the REF would dearly need in the upcoming campaigns, a new upgrade was created especially for the REF.  The new design was to be called the VF-1R "Mustang".  The first production model the VF-1SR was flown on July 17, 2018.  Three slightly differing designs were created the VF-1SR (with four head lasers), VF-1JR (with two head lasers), and the VF-1AR (with a single head laser).  Each model would be assigned, as with the older VF-1 series, by rank.

The basic airframe was kept, but the electronics, weapons and armor under went a major overall.  Two new Nakajima/P&W/Rolls-Royce FX-2010 fusion turbines were added to replace the venerable FF-2001 or FF-2001D initially installed.  These engines produced 35% more thrust than the earlier models at three-quarters the weight.  The aging Hughes AWG-20 X-band pulse-Doppler radar was replaced with a new AWG-30 model providing 50% greater detection range. The armor was upgraded to the Chobam laminar found on the VBF-1 and VAF-6 series of veritech fighters. 

The weapons compliment was changed.  The VF-1R would  replace the older GU-11 series of gun pods with the newer EP-5 particle gun.  This newer gun is powered directly by the protoculture generator and can fire single shots of 20 MJ.  The two head lasers were similarly upgraded to LA-3 lasers.  The LA-3 are able to fire 4 MJ bursts every 2 seconds.  The hard points underneath each wing were kept the same.   However, a new FAST pack design the NP-BP-07 was mounted dorsally.  The NP-BP-07 mounted two EP-4's in the nose while keeping the 2 x HMMP-02 missile launchers.   In addition to the dorsal mounted FAST pack the VF-1R could mount any of the arm and leg packs from the VF-1 series of veritechs.

The initial production run proved to be the only VF-1R's produced, although the NP-BP-07 series of FAST packs proved to be incredibly successful.  Fifty VF-1RS's, 50 VF-1RJ's, and 10 VF-1RA's were produced.  To many this might seem odd that more of the officer versions were produced than the standard 'A' type; however, one must take into account that most of the veterans of the First Robotech War were officers and thus requested the 'S' model.
